January in Winchester, United Kingdom offers a diverse weather experience marked by a maximum temperature of 14°C (57°F) and a chilly minimum of -4°C (25°F), giving an average of 5°C (41°F). Visitors can expect considerable humidity at 91% and 53 mm (2.1 in) of precipitation spread over 10 days, creating a damp and crisp atmosphere. January Precipitation in Winchester

In January, Winchester experiences an average precipitation of 53 mm (2.1 in) over approximately 10 days, setting the stage for a typically wet winter month. This amount reflects a steady pattern as the year unfolds, with precipitation gradually increasing in February to 59 mm (2.3 in). Notably, March sees a marked rise, bringing in 68 mm (2.7 in), indicating the onset of spring rains. As the months progress, a distinct trend emerges: April offers a reprieve with just 38 mm (1.5 in), only to be followed by a significant uptick in May, when rainfall peaks at 80 mm (3.2 in). The summer months maintain this trend, highlighting a fluctuation in precipitation that peaks in June at 89 mm (3.5 in). January Sunshine in Winchester

In January, Winchester experiences a modest 100 hours of sunshine, setting the stage for a slow start to the year. As the days lengthen, February brings a noticeable increase to 143 hours, hinting at the promise of spring. March continues this upward trajectory with 201 hours, while April bursts forth with 323 hours, making it evident that the blooming season is upon us. May and June maintain this sunny momentum, reaching 395 and 386 hours, respectively, before July peaks at an impressive 402 hours, showcasing the glory of the British summer. However, as August gives way to autumn, sunshine hours begin to wane, falling to 366 hours. The gradual decline continues into September and October with 299 and 239 hours, reminding us of the charm of autumn evenings. By November and December, the sunshine retreats to 148 and 112 hours, ushering in the cozy, brisk days of winter.
